RECOMMENDATION(S):

Approve and authorize the Health Services Director, or his designee, to execute, on behalf of the County, Contract Amendment Agreement #23–453-2, with Planned Parenthood, a non-profit corporation, effective August 1, 2011, to amend Contract #23-453 (as amended by Contract Extension Agreement #23-453-1), to decrease the total Contract payment limit by $151,400, from $300,000 to a new total of $148,600, with no change in the original term of May 1, 2009 through April 30, 2012.

FISCAL IMPACT:

Approval of this amendment will reflect a decrease in the total payment limit by $151,400 in funding to support two other County Basic Health Care programs. This Contract is funded in the Hospital Enterprise Fund. (No Rate Change)









BACKGROUND:

On April 21, 2009, the Board of Supervisors approved modifications to the County’s Basic Health Care (BHC) program. The Board also approved $1.5 million in County reserve funds to be used for contracts with the community clinics including Brookside Community Health Center, La Clinica de La Raza, and Planned Parenthood. This will allow the community clinics to provide primary medical care services to residents affected by the change in the County’s BHC Program.   
  
On May 5, 2009, the Board of Supervisors approved Contract #23-453 (as amended by Contract Extension Agreement #23-453-1), with Planned Parenthood, to provide primary medical care services to low income uninsured residents of Contra Costa County, for the period from May 1, 2009 through April 30, 2012. The General Conditions were modified from the standard County format.  
  
Due to an increase in undocumented patients at Brookside Community Health Center, and La Clinica de La Raza, utilization of services exceeded the expectations of the Department. Approval of Contract Amendment Agreement #23-453-2 will reflect a decrease in the payment limit as agreed upon by the parties, allowing Contractor to continue to provide services through April 30, 2012.  

CONSEQUENCE OF NEGATIVE ACTION:

If this contract is not approved, patients requiring these medical services at Brookside Community Health Center and La Clinica de la Raza will have longer wait times and possibly go untreated.
